Hydrangea arborescens Linnaeus. Smooth Hydrangea, Northern Wild Hydrangea, Sevenbark. Phen: May-Jul. Hab: Forests, especially around rock outcrops and along streambanks. Dist: NJ, s. NY, OH, IN, IL, MO, and se. KS south to e. NC, c. SC, c. GA, Panhandle FL, s. AL, LA, and OK.
Origin/Endemic status: Native
Synonymy: = Ar, Fl5, FNA12, Il, K1, K3, K4, NE, NY, Pa, S, S13, Tat, Tn, Va, W, WH3, Pilatowski (1982); = Hydrangea arborescens L. ssp. arborescens – RAB, McClintock (1957); = Hydrangea arborescens L. var. arborescens – C, G, WV; > Hydrangea arborescens L. var. arborescens – F; > Hydrangea arborescens L. var. oblonga Torr. & A.Gray – F
